How you present yourself to a person or people for the first time matters a lot. This is why people tend to look presentable in the best way possible when they'll be meeting with someone new. Be it a date, a business meeting, a formal engagement and so on. It's the case of first impressions. Why? Because what you present yourself as in the first meeting or what you're perceived as usually and easily remains etched in people's minds.
First impressions can instantly bring conclusions about a person. People have been rejected and ignored because of a bad first impression. This is why it's important to try by all means to put up a good first impression. We should try the best we can, to avoid hoping for second chances to prove ourselves that might never come. How does one put up a good first impression? Be courteous, punctual, look clean, decent and responsible, be mindful of language usage, have self-coordination, present oneself with decorum, be respectful, know why you're there and whatever important details.
The above-mentioned and more should be helpful for a good first impression. Mind you, it shouldn't be about deceiving and being corny. The truth always gets out. While we should learn to put up a good first impression, we should also strive to develop the values and character that help to make a good first impression.
